Discipline and Self-Defense through Movement + Taekwondo

When it comes to learning discipline and self-defense, the art of Taekwondo offers a unique combination of movement and skill that can benefit individuals of all ages and backgrounds. Taekwondo, which originated in Korea, focuses on kicking techniques, punches, and blocks, emphasizing the importance of both physical and mental strength.
The Benefits of Taekwondo:
- Improved physical fitness
- Enhanced flexibility and balance
- Increased mental focus and discipline
- Self-defense skills for real-life situations
- Boosted self-confidence and self-esteem
Discipline through Movement:
One of the key aspects of Taekwondo is the focus on movement and technique. Practitioners learn to control their bodies through various forms and patterns, leading to improved coordination and agility. The repetitive nature of practicing forms instills discipline and helps individuals develop a strong work ethic.
Self-Defense Skills:
Besides the physical benefits, Taekwondo equips individuals with essential self-defense skills that can be applied in real-life situations. Practicing techniques such as blocks, strikes, and kicks not only enhances physical strength but also teaches students how to protect themselves effectively.
